Israel issues evacuation order for residents of Lebanese city of Tyre

§ 01 Executive Snapshot

  • What: Israel has issued an evacuation order for residents of the Lebanese city of Tyre ahead of potential attacks.
  • Who: Israeli army's Arabic-language spokesperson Avichay Adraee, residents of Tyre.
  • Why it matters: This evacuation order indicates rising tensions in the region, which could impact market sentiment and geopolitical stability.

§ 02 Key Developments

  • Israeli army has warned residents of Tyre, including the Christian quarter and surrounding neighborhoods, to evacuate immediately.
  • The evacuation order comes despite a truce between Israel and Iran, highlighting ongoing regional tensions.
  • The US Dollar Index (DXY) trades 0.1% lower at around 99.90, showing limited market reaction to the evacuation order.
